Output 7e40b6de86229bd00cd6538e8b88512cc8814f20b5d0bde587a6594bd806321f:2

value
16529326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 343f5d345cfe3569be4ad20de4215321c314b20c OP_EQUAL
address
MCfRH23fF7U2VCLCQQx7kP2JEU8Y3KceBX
transaction
7e40b6de86229bd00cd6538e8b88512cc8814f20b5d0bde587a6594bd806321f
spent
true